HORSE SALES
HELD UNDER DIFFICULTIES
The sale of horses in training, brood inarfts, and thoroughbred stock generally, arranged for to-day,, was held under difficulties to-day. Accordingly, business was anything but brisk, and; passings and withdrawals were num> eroujk . .'.'."' Proceedings opened with Mr. J. M$ Samson's string, Pyne, Gould, Guinness, Ltd., of Christchureh, and "Wright,; Stephenson, and Co., of Dunedin, being the auctioneers in conjunction.
